1.

FLASHCARD QUESTION

Front

What is a nebula?

Back

A nebula is a large cloud of gas and dust in space where stars are formed.

2.

FLASHCARD QUESTION

Front

Why is it warmer in the summer?

Back

It is warmer in the summer because of more direct sunlight due to Earth's tilt.

3.

FLASHCARD QUESTION

Front

What causes tides on Earth?

Back

Tides are caused by the differences in the moon's and sun's gravitational pull on different sides of the Earth.

4.

FLASHCARD QUESTION

Front

What is a transform plate boundary?

Back

A transform plate boundary is where tectonic plates slide or move past each other.

5.

FLASHCARD QUESTION

Front

What type of tide occurs during a full moon?

Back

A spring tide occurs during a full moon.

6.

FLASHCARD QUESTION

Front

What is the difference between a neap tide and a spring tide?

Back

A neap tide occurs when the sun and moon are at right angles to each other, resulting in lower high tides, while a spring tide occurs when the sun and moon are aligned, resulting in higher high tides.

7.

FLASHCARD QUESTION

Front

What is the role of gravity in the formation of stars?

Back

Gravity pulls together gas and dust in a nebula, leading to the formation of stars.
